Adjunct Assistant Professor/Instructor of Psychology

Franklin & Marshall College invites applications for an adjunct position in the Department of Psychology to teach one lecture section of PSY 300: Research Design and Statistics in person beginning January 13, 2026. The employment period extends for two weeks following the completion of the Spring 2026 semester. This position is not eligible for employment visa sponsorship. The rank will be Adjunct Assistant Professor or Adjunct Instructor, depending on qualifications. Applicants should possess or be close to completing a doctorate (or terminal degree) in Psychology or a related field (e.g., Biology, Sociology). Teaching experience and/or successful completion of statistics courses in a Psychology department preferred. The salary is $7,000 per course. Candidates must submit the following items electronically via Interfolio (apply.interfolio.com/171871): a cover letter; curriculum vitae; graduate transcript (or, if approved by the associate dean, other documentation of equivalent professional expertise). Two letters of recommendation will be solicited for candidates who are invited to interview for the position. For full consideration, applications should be received by 9/15/25.
